The Role of Open-Source RNG Algorithms in Building Confidence
One of the most direct ways to demonstrate transparency is through the use of open-source RNG algorithms. When companies publish their algorithms publicly, it allows independent experts and players alike to verify the integrity of the system. For example, a gaming provider that shares a cryptographically secure pseudorandom number generator (CSPRNG) code enables third-party auditors and tech-savvy players to scrutinize the fairness mechanisms, reducing suspicions of manipulation.
The benefits extend beyond trust; open algorithms facilitate community-driven improvements, early detection of vulnerabilities, and increased accountability. Major industry players like Microgaming and NetEnt have adopted open or partially open algorithms in specific contexts, which has positively impacted player confidence and industry credibility.
However, challenges persist, especially in proprietary environments where revealing algorithm details could risk exposing sensitive data or intellectual property. Striking a balance between transparency and confidentiality remains a crucial consideration, often addressed through techniques like zero-knowledge proofs or cryptographic commitments.

Independent Auditing and Certification of RNG Systems
While open-source algorithms set the foundation for transparency, third-party audits provide an additional layer of assurance. Reputable certification bodies such as eCOGRA, iTech Labs, and GLI rigorously examine RNG systems, testing their randomness, implementation, and operational security.
The auditing process involves examining source code, seed generation procedures, and the entire RNG lifecycle. Auditors also verify compliance with international standards like ISO/IEC 27001 and 17025, which specify requirements for information security and testing accuracy. The outcome—certification—serves as a visible stamp of trust that operators can display to reassure players.
This independent validation significantly influences player perception. When players see that an RNG system has been certified by an impartial authority, they perceive the platform as more reliable, which in turn enhances loyalty and engagement. Industry data indicates that certified platforms tend to retain players longer and attract new audiences more effectively.
Transparent Communication of RNG Operations to Players
Effective transparency isn’t solely about technical measures; it also involves clear communication. Gaming operators are increasingly adopting best practices to explain how RNG processes work, often through dedicated sections in game disclosures or user interfaces. For instance, providing simple, non-technical summaries along with links to detailed audit reports helps demystify the system for players.
Real-time or accessible logs can be used to demonstrate fairness during gameplay. For example, some platforms display seed values or RNG outputs after each round, allowing players to verify that outcomes are unpredictable and unaltered. Implementing such features requires careful design to balance transparency with user experience, ensuring players are informed without overwhelming them with complex data.

Technological Innovations Supporting Transparency
Emerging technologies are revolutionizing RNG transparency. Blockchain, for example, offers an immutable ledger of seed values and outcomes, making it virtually impossible to alter results after the fact. Some online casinos incorporate blockchain to generate and record game results, providing an accessible audit trail for players and regulators alike.
Cryptographic techniques, such as digital signatures and zero-knowledge proofs, enable verification of RNG outcomes without exposing sensitive data. These methods ensure that outcomes are both fair and confidential, addressing concerns about proprietary algorithms being exposed.
Looking ahead, artificial intelligence and machine learning are being explored to detect anomalies and potential manipulations proactively. These systems analyze vast amounts of data in real-time, flagging suspicious patterns that could indicate tampering or flaws in RNG processes.
Addressing Challenges and Misconceptions in RNG Transparency
Despite the progress, misconceptions about RNG manipulation persist. Common myths—such as the belief that RNGs can be rigged or that outcomes are predetermined—are countered effectively through transparency measures. Providing accessible audit reports, clear explanations of seed management, and real-time fairness proofs help dispel such myths.
However, technical limitations exist. For example, revealing too much about seed generation or internal processes could expose vulnerabilities or proprietary secrets. Balancing transparency with confidentiality is essential, often achieved through cryptographic commitments or partial disclosures that satisfy regulatory and player needs without compromising security.
Strategies include using cryptographic hashes that verify outcomes without revealing raw data, or employing third-party verification services that provide independent attestations without exposing proprietary algorithms.
